Home window replacement services involve removing existing windows and installing new units to improve the appearance, functionality, and energy efficiency of a property. The process typically includes selecting suitable window styles, measuring openings accurately, and ensuring proper installation to prevent drafts and leaks. These services are often tailored to meet the specific needs of each property, whether it’s a residential home or a commercial building. The goal is to enhance the overall aesthetic while providing a more secure and weather-resistant barrier against the elements.
This service helps address a variety of common problems associated with aging or damaged windows. Over time, windows may become drafty, difficult to operate, or cracked, leading to increased energy bills and reduced comfort inside the property. Replacing old windows can also improve security, as newer models often feature advanced locking mechanisms. Additionally, window replacement can reduce noise infiltration and eliminate issues caused by condensation or fogging between glass panes, contributing to a more comfortable indoor environment.

The overview below groups typical Home Window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Belmont County,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Installation Costs - The typical expense for installing new home windows ranges from $300 to $700 per window. Factors influencing costs include window size, style, and the complexity of installation. Local service providers can offer detailed estimates based on specific needs.
Material Prices - The cost of window materials varies, with vinyl options generally costing between $150 and $600 per window. More premium materials like wood or fiberglass tend to be higher, often exceeding $800 per window.
Additional Expenses - Additional costs such as removing old windows, repairs, or upgrades can add $100 to $300 per window. These expenses depend on the condition of existing openings and the scope of work required.
Overall Project Budget - For a typical home, replacing multiple windows can range from $3,000 to $10,000 or more. Local contractors can provide tailored quotes based on the number of windows and desired specifications.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
